Context: The Oracle Race and the Problem of Trust

Truflation positions itself as a decentralized alternative to traditional economic indicators. Instead of relying on a single government agency (the BLS), it aggregates price data from multiple independent sources — think real-time retail prices, online marketplaces, and alternative datasets — to produce a CPI that, in theory, reflects the true cost of living faster and more transparently. This is a noble goal. The BLS has been criticized for its weighting methodology, delayed releases, and susceptibility to political influence. A decentralized, on-chain CPI could empower DeFi protocols, stablecoins, and even policy makers with unbiased, real-time inflation data.

But here's the rub: Truflation reported an annual CPI of 3.2% for the last quarter, while the official BLS number stood at 4.2%. That 1% gap is not trivial — it's a 23.8% relative difference. If a DeFi platform uses Truflation's data to adjust interest rates on a lending protocol, a 1% inflation miscalculation could lead to significant mispricing of risk. The stakes are enormous. Yet, the article that broke this news — a high-level flash piece from Crypto Briefing — provided absolutely no technical details on how Truflation reached that number. No methodology, no node documentation, no smart contract audit. As an analyst who audited over 50 whitepapers during the 2017 ICO boom, I can tell you: a headline without a method is a narrative, not a data point.

Core: The Technical Reality Behind the 1% Gap

Let me apply the lens I've developed over years of bridging DeFi complexity for thousands of community members. The core issue here is not whether 3.2% or 4.2% is correct — it's whether we can trust the process that produced 3.2%. Based on my experience, decentralized oracles like Chainlink, DIA, and UMA rely on three pillars: data source diversity, node verification, and on-chain aggregation. Truflation has not publicly demonstrated any of these to a degree that inspires confidence.

First, data source diversity. The BLS collects price data from a curated panel of 24,000 retail establishments and 75,000 monthly item samples. That's a massive, census-like operation. Truflation likely scrapes smaller, less regulated datasets — perhaps e-commerce APIs, point-of-sale systems, or even user-submitted prices. Without knowing the exact sources, we cannot evaluate their representativeness. A 1% deviation could simply reflect a different basket of goods, not real inflation.

Second, node verification. Chainlink uses a network of independent node operators who stake LINK tokens, creating economic disincentives for false reporting. Truflation has not disclosed its node infrastructure. Is it a single company-run server? A small consortium? Without transparency, we are back to a centralized oracle dressed in decentralized clothing.

Third, on-chain aggregation. Even if Truflation collects robust data, the final CPI must be computed via a verifiable smart contract. The article did not provide a contract address or a proof-of-computation. This is a red flag. Code binds, but people break or build — and without code, there is no binding.

Contrarian: The Gap Might Be the Feature, Not the Bug

Here's the counter-intuitive angle: a perfect match between Truflation and the BLS would actually be more suspicious. If a decentralized oracle precisely reproduced a government's number, it would suggest either that the data sources are identical (defeating the point of decentralization) or that the oracle is simply mirroring the official data (adding no new value). The 1% gap, if genuine and reproducible, could be evidence of Truflation capturing a different, potentially more accurate, reality. After all, the BLS has its own methodological biases — it lags, it revises, it ignores certain market segments.

But here's the blind spot: the crypto community often equates 'different' with 'better.' Culture eats blockchain for breakfast, and the culture of crypto tends to romanticize any deviation from traditional authority without demanding rigorous proof. A 1% gap is meaningless unless we can verify that every decimal was derived honestly. Without a public, auditable trail, the gap is noise — or worse, propaganda.

Another contrarian thought: maybe the real value of Truflation is not the CPI number itself, but the conversation it forces. We are finally asking: who owns economic truth? For decades, we outsourced that responsibility to governments. Now, decentralized oracles are challenging that monopoly. Even if Truflation's methodology is flawed, its existence pushes the entire ecosystem to demand better transparency from all data providers — including the BLS. That is a positive externality.
